Summary

Cian Walsh, Head of Hedge Funds and Private Debt at Formue, joins Alan Dunne to explore what it means to allocate capital when the macro regime, client expectations, and the structure of markets are all in flux. He explains why the 60/40 model obscures more than it reveals, how he is adapting institutional frameworks for thousands of private clients, and what changes when you view hedge funds not as a bucket, but as a function. From the discipline of sizing trend in a sideways regime to the slow shift from vintage private credit to evergreen, this is a conversation about building portfolios that can hold together when the ground moves.
